Output 22f03affcd24e672dfb22cd2b7142ad02dc9e85cf86e70df129055a826e0ed0b:16

value
193185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e00f0929ef6b1070828c1a9536e55392fd0b46 OP_EQUAL
address
3BFYcNHhYF2pY9jC16enXeZPuZKrpCB33w
transaction
22f03affcd24e672dfb22cd2b7142ad02dc9e85cf86e70df129055a826e0ed0b
confirmations
284434
spent
true